简要总结

Half or more of HIV transmission events may occur within the period of high infectivity (and often high risk behavior) that can last 11 months or more after a person is initially infected. Unfortunately, neither test-and-treat intervention methods nor Acute HIV Infection projects have found effective ways to intervene against transmission during this risky "recent infection" period. The investigators seek to develop effective intervention techniques against HIV transmission during the recent infection period using a combination of injection-, sexual- and social-network-based contact tracing methods; community alerts in the networks and venues of recent infectees; and the logic of going "up" and "down" infection chains.

The investigators first Aim is to develop and evaluate ways to locate "seeds," defined as drug users and other people who have recently been infected. The investigators second Aim targets members of seeds' networks and people who attend their venues. The investigators will test them for acute and for recent infection, and alert them to the probability that their networks contain highly-infectious members so they should reduce their risk and transmission behaviors for the next several months to minimize their chances of getting infected. This may also reduce transmission by untested people with recent infection. Community, network and venue education about the need and value of supporting those with recent infection should reduce stigma. The investigators third Aim is to reduce HIV transmission and to develop new ways to evaluate "prevention for positives" generally as well as The investigators own success in reducing transmission.

The investigators will do this using a combination of follow-up interviews and testing, including of viral loads; phylogenetic techniques; and discrete event simulation modeling to assess The investigators effectiveness.

详细描述

TRIP Design This is an exploratory research project. It aims to develop the TRIP model in preparation for a phase 3 clinical trial with random assignment of geographic areas to intervention versus control conditions. Since TRIP itself is exploratory, design elements may vary. And there are multiple outcomes..

TRIP has three arms: 1. The Recent infection network tracing (primary) arm; 2. the Contact tracing of HIV+' who are not recently infected comparison arm; and 3. the HIV negative comparison arm. Before the investigators start the main part of the intervention, and during the intervention as well, the investigators will use all available means to educate at-risk communities about the nature of acute and recent HIV infection and about the reasons not to stigmatize those who have recently been infected.

  1. The Recent infection network tracing (primary) arm This is the primary arm of the intervention. It will include index subjects of two kinds: a. people who are tested and screened who turn out to have recent HIV infection (LAg+). b. People who are referred to us by clinicians as having recent or acute HIV infection. It will also include network/venue members of these index subjects. These will consist of 1. People who are in the social and/or risk networks of people who have recently become infected with HIV; and 2. People who go to their "venues"-i.e., places where people who have recently become infected with HIV say they sometimes go in order to engage in drug taking or sexual risk behaviors or to meet people with whom to take risks. Network tracing will recruit not only direct contacts of Index Cases but also the network/venue members of these contacts. (The investigators may continue to the third network ring if this seems warranted as part of the exploratory nature of the project).

Network/venue members will be tested for recent and acute HIV and perhaps for other diseases. Each time a network/venue member is found to have recent or acute HIV infection the investigators will then (for network/venue tracing purposes) treat them as if they were an index case in the sense that the investigators will trace their network/venue contacts.

Participants in the primary arm of the intervention who test HIV+ will all be referred for medical evaluation and treatment.

结局指标

主要结局

Reduction in estimated HIV transmission

时间窗: The investigators will evaluate this 1, 2, 3 & 4 years after recruitment begins

Using phylogenetic techniques and network-based simulation modeling, teh investigators will analyze whether transmission of HIV got reduced in the city (or its key populations) as a whole. Phylogenetic analysis is not limited to study participants.
